Ethel Nelmes says she ran across this food funny in Reader's Digest.
Thanks for passing it along.
While I was making a huge batch of snickerdoodle cookies, I asked my
ten-year-old to read the recipe and ingredients off the box to me,
doubling them as he went along. He did as he was told. His first
instruction: "Preheat the oven to 700 degrees."

Here is an interesting and unusual variation on the classic ham and
cheese sandwich.
French Toast Gruyere Sandwiches
1 can (4 1/2 oz, 125 g) deviled ham
1 Tbs (15 ml) mayonnaise
1 Tbs (15 ml) chopped fresh parsley
8 slices sandwich bread
8 slices Gruyere or Swiss cheese
1 egg beaten with
1/3 cup (80 ml) milk
4 Tbs (60 ml) butter
Mix together the deviled ham, mayonnaise, and parsley. Spread this
mixture on 4 slices of bread, top each with 2 slices of cheese and the
remaining bread. Dip the sandwiches in the egg mixture, coating both
sides. Heat the butter in a large skillet over moderate heat and fry the
sandwiches until golden brown on both sides.
Makes 4 sandwiches.
